Recap by phillip woo

Parents' Love dictated the pace as expected from gate one and just scrambled in to notch a third win and first ever at Sha Tin to go with five placings from 10 starts this term. Alsonso made it a short head on the wire after a prominent run on the grandstand side. He was down in Class Four after showing some ability in his first six local starts in Class Three. Well-backed Island Breezes ran on strongly to make it very close on the wire after making his run behind midfield on the stands side. It was a solid run trying the straight 1,000m for the first time. Moon Rocket closed off nicely to finish a neck fourth near the far side travelling behind midfield from a low draw. It was a solid debut effort. Lahore ran on nicely from midfield to finish a close fifth. It was a good run on debut. Thriving Brothers had his chance but only plodded after making his run from better than midfield. It wasn't a much better effort following a stable change.

Racing Incident Report

Race Two : (582) - JC ECHOES OF LOVE FUND 1000M HANDICAP - Class 4 - 1000Meters



Horse No 1 NORTHERN BEACHES (H266) H Bowman Near the 350 Metres raced tight between ROBOT MASTER and BEAU CADEAU (C L Chau) which shifted to the inside of NOBLE DELUXE.

C L Chau was advised to exercise more care.

Apprentice P N Wong (ROBOT MASTER) was found guilty of a charge of careless riding [Rule 100(1)] in that near the 200 Metres she allowed her mount to shift out when not clear of NORTHERN BEACHES, resulting in NORTHERN BEACHES being crowded and having to be checked.

Apprentice Wong was suspended from riding in races for one Hong Kong raceday to be conducted on Sunday, 27 April 2025 at Sha Tin.

In assessing penalty, the Stewards determined the carelessness grade 2 and the consequences grade 2 and also considered her good race riding record.

The penalty was further mitigated due to a slight shift in from BEAU CADEAU.

A veterinary inspection immediately following the race did not show any significant findings.

Horse No 2 ALSONSO (J405) A Badel A Badel was warned in relation to using his whip in a backhand manner forward of the shoulder on several occasions in the Home Straight.

Sent for sampling post-race.

Horse No 3 THRIVING BROTHERS (J396) Z Purton Near the 450 Metres briefly raced in restricted room between NOBLE DELUXE and ROBOT MASTER which shifted out slightly.

Sent for sampling post-race.

Horse No 4 PARENTS' LOVE (H405) Y L Chung Hung in when placed under pressure in the Home Straight.

Sent for sampling post-race.

Horse No 5 BEAU CADEAU (J334) C L Chau Jumped only fairly.

Between the 350 Metres and the 250 Metres was held up when racing tight between NORTHERN BEACHES and NOBLE DELUXE.

Horse No 6 COME FAST FAY FAY (K121) L Ferraris On jumping made contact with the right side of its barrier and as a result was slow to begin.

Approaching the 200 Metres was directed to the inside of NORTHERN BEACHES to secure clear running and then lay in when placed under pressure thereafter.

Horse No 7 GREAT LEGACY (K187) J Orman Jumped only fairly and was shifted across behind runners in the early stages.

Horse No 8 LAHORE (K043) B Avdulla After the 400 Metres blundered.

Prior to declaring weighed-in, the Stewards considered as to whether there were sufficient grounds for a protest/objection against PARENTS' LOVE and ISLAND BREEZES.

The Stewards found that when LAHORE improved into a run where there was doubtful room and both ISLAND BREEZES and PARENTS' LOVE had shifted ground slightly, they declined to lodge a protest/objection and declared weighed-in on the numbers semaphored by the Judge.

Approaching the 100 Metres improved into a tight run between PARENTS' LOVE and ISLAND BREEZES.

A short distance later, both ISLAND BREEZES and PARENTS' LOVE shifted ground slightly, resulting in LAHORE then racing in restricted room between those two runners for some distance thereafter and being buffeted.

In this incident, B Avdulla explained that when he became unbalanced his left knee extended out which was a method he used to maintain his balance.

After considering his explanation, B Avdulla was advised whilst it was accepted that his left knee extended away from his body to maintain his balance, he should, wherever possible, ensure that his limbs remain as close to his body as possible.

Horse No 9 MOON ROCKET (K324) K C Leung Jumped awkwardly, made contact with the right side of its barrier and lost ground.

Hung out over the final 250 Metres and near the 200 Metres K C Leung was obliged to stop riding and straighten his mount.

Horse No 10 ROBOT MASTER (J107) P N Wong Bumped at the start.

Apprentice P N Wong was found guilty of a careless riding charge for causing interference near the 200 Metres (see NORTHERN BEACHES).

After the race, an endoscopic examination was conducted on ROBOT MASTER at the request of Trainer K L Man.
